After using our eyes for a long time, our eyes will feel tired. At this time, many people will involuntarily close their eyes, rub and relax. But have you ever noticed that when we rub our eyes too much, some strange patterns often appear in front of us. What's going on? Is it possible that we have spied on something? Stress can lead to hallucinations The strange patterns seen when rubbing the eyes can change the shape and move position at will without control. This phenomenon is called optical illusion in medicine. In other words, it is a subjective feeling of light or color when no light enters the eyes. There are many forms of optical illusion, among which the pressure vision illusion caused by pressing the eyeball with the eyes closed is the most common one. In addition, when the head is physically impacted, we will also produce motion light illusion, which is often referred to as "seeing Venus". In this way, optical illusion often appears in our lives. What is the scientific principle behind it? The reason why we can see objects is that when light enters our eyes, it will stimulate retinal cells to send out visual information. The neurons responsible for receiving information will convert the received signal into "electronic pulse", and then the complex processing of the brain can form the image we see. However, because retinal cells cannot distinguish the types of external stimuli, they can also be stimulated by pressure, not just light, to send out visual information. When we rub our eyes, we put some pressure on the cells in the retina to think that light is coming, so we have optical illusion - we can see those strange patterns. Artificial optical illusion may make the blind regain "vision" Rubbing the eyes is not the only way to cause optical illusion. Sometimes, when we suddenly open our eyes, optical illusion will also appear, and strange patterns will appear on the things in front of us; Optical illusion will also appear when we sneeze or cough violently. At this time, although the eyeball is not directly stimulated, it will also be oppressed, resulting in short-term ischemia of retinal vessels and stimulating the cerebral visual cortex to induce luminous illusion. In addition, hallucinations can also occur during migraines. Although scientists are not yet fully sure what causes hallucinations in migraines, it is likely to be caused by abnormal local discharges in the brain. At present, optical illusion has no special significance for people with normal vision, but it may be of great significance for people who are blind. Scientists have found that using electrodes to stimulate the brain's visual center can generate light spots at specific locations in the visual space, allowing subjects to see an understandable image composed of multiple halos, such as different letters. Researchers speculate that artificially creating optical illusions may really bring hope for blind people to regain their "vision". I would like to remind you, especially children, that although optical illusion is a wonderful experience and does no harm to our body, rubbing our eyes for a long time will let the bacteria in our hands enter our eyes or cause eye diseases.
